Quote
The fact of the matter is IGN never imagined that the IGN Boards would be so popular. In a little over a year, the IGN Boards have gotten over 30 million posts, making it one of the largest, most active entertainment communities on the entire Internet.

All of the posts on the boards cost IGN money in terms of bandwidth expenses. The past two years have seen a rapid decline in online advertising revenue, which was traditionally the largest source of income for Internet websites, and to put it bluntly, none of our advertisers wanted their ad units to run on the boards, so we weren\'t generating any revenue from the boards.

From a purely economic standpoint, we can\'t afford to offer services that lose a lot of money while bringing none in. The only choices were to eliminate the boards altogether or make them subscription only so they would at least break even. We don\'t know if we\'ll make a profit on the boards or not, but at least this way we can keep them going.
